首页 新闻 搜索 专区 学院

(spring+springmvc+mybatis+mysql+jsp)里,在一个jsp页面一个<table>内显示两张外键相关联表(一对多)的数据的案例

0
[已解决问题] 解决于 2018-06-06 21:30

(springmvc+mybatis+mysql+jsp)里,在一个jsp页面一个<table>内显示两张外键相关联表(一对多)的数据的案例

东华上仙的主页 东华上仙 | 菜鸟二级 | 园豆:230
提问于:2018-06-06 00:04
< >
分享
最佳答案
0
<select id="querytcclass" parameterType="Cclass" resultMap="getClassesMap">
        select c.cid,c.cname,s.sname,s.age from test.cclass c ,test.student s where s.cid=c.cid
    </select>
    
    <resultMap type="com.ordermeal.PO.Cclass" id="getClassesMap">
        <id column="cid" property="cid"></id>
        <result column="cname" property="cname"/>
        
        <collection property="Student" ofType="com.ordermeal.PO.Student">
            <id column="sid" property="sid"/>
            <result column="sname" property="sname"/>
            <result column="cid" property="cid"/>
            <result column="age" property="age"/>
        </collection>
    </resultMap>
奖励园豆:5
DanBrown | 小虾三级 |园豆:1496 | 2018-06-06 08:05
其他回答(3)
0

说实话,这个问题我都没有看明白,你想要什么?

、熙和 | 园豆:1491 (小虾三级) | 2018-06-06 09:06
0

然后呢?你想问什么?

两张表?两张什么表?有哪些字段?谁是主键谁是外键?

外键关联一对多?谁是一谁是多?

 

最关键的是:你的问题是什么?

西漠以西 | 园豆:1670 (小虾三级) | 2018-06-06 09:28

b比如学生和年级(一对多)学生表有个gradeid关联到年级表的id,其他字段不太重要,随便

支持(0) 反对(0) 东华上仙 | 园豆:230 (菜鸟二级) | 2018-06-06 10:24

我已经解决了,谢谢了

支持(0) 反对(0) 东华上仙 | 园豆:230 (菜鸟二级) | 2018-06-06 12:25
0

相关mapper.xml里配置一下就好了

东华上仙 | 园豆:230 (菜鸟二级) | 2018-06-06 21:29
清除回答草稿
   您需要登录以后才能回答,未注册用户请先注册